Oil Pressure Gauge - Reads Zero/Needle Flickers

12-36



Oil Pressure - Gauge Reads Zero/Needle Flickers New Transmitter Introduced

Model:
92 MY XJS

DATE:
8/92



ISSUE:

Oil pressure gauge needle reading zero or flickering, and the low oil pressure warning light is NOT on, due to rapid wear of the oil pressure transmitter resistance coil.

ACTION:

A new oil pressure transmitter (DAC 11141) incorporating a damping orifice was introduced at VIN 185010.

If the above conditions occur on pre-VIN 185010 vehicles, the new transmitter can be installed using Repair Operation 12.60.50 in the XJS Service Manual.


PARTS INFORMATION:

Part Number Description

DAC 11141 Oil Pressure Transmitter
